About Oldcastle BuildingEnvelope

At Oldcastle BuildingEnvelope® (OBE), we believe the work of our employees truly matters. From apartments in New York to office buildings in Toronto, stadiums in Dallas, and universities in Atlanta, our teams contribute to the projects that shape the world where we live, work, heal, and play.

Our vision is to be the first-choice provider of value-added, glazing solutions. We are North America's leading vertically integrated manufacturer, fabricator and distributor of architectural hardware glass and glazing systems. Headquartered in Dallas, Texas, OBE is a world-class building products company with a significant presence in every major metropolitan statistical area in the U.S. and Canada. OBE manufactures high-performance architectural glass products and aluminum framing systems and distributes complementary branded hardware and glazing supplies.

OBE delivers products to a broad customer base of architects, glaziers, contractors, and developers serving diversified residential and commercial construction end-markets. With over 6,700 employees, we operate 85 manufacturing and distribution facilities in five countries.
